Groups with countably many subgroups

We describe soluble groups in which the set of all subgroups is countable and show that locally (soluble-byfinite) groups with this property are soluble-by-finite. Further, we construct a nilpotent group with uncountably many subgroups in which the set of all abelian subgroups is countable.

Impossibility theorems for elementary integration

Liouville proved that certain integrals, most famously ∫ e−x 2 dx, cannot be expressed in elementary terms. We explain how to give precise meaning to the notion of integration “in elementary terms”, and we formulate Liouville’s theorem that characterizes the possible form of elementary antiderivatives.
